PEOPLE
From Sunday bulletins
BY KATE BLAIN
ASSISTANT EDITOR
St. Bridget's parish in Copake Falls has been holding "full moon by the fireside" parties. Parishioners gather at a fire pit near the church's prayer garden to share food and fellowship and watch the moonrise.
Also, parishioner LUCAS DEFIORE completed his Eagle Scout project for the Boy Scouts of America, a peace pole in front of the church that was dedicated Sept. 21, International Peace Day....
St. Anthony's parish in Schenectady is starting a ministry called the "chain gang." Members make rosaries for the military, hospitals and missions....
Parishioners of St. Jude the Apostle in Wynantskill recently had the opportunity to take Polish cooking lessons, courtesy of DOROTHY MOHL and DONNA OLCHOWY....
St. Francis of Assisi parish in Northville just held a birthday party for 80-year-old parishioners. Twenty-five of them turned out for the celebration, coordinated by JACQUELINE LEIN and BEVERLY VERTUCCI....
Notre Dame-Visitation parish in Schuylerville has purchased a priest's former home to use as its new faith formation center. Supplies are now being moved to their new home....
A "wash for life" car wash by young parishioners of Sacred Heart in Castleton (see photos in the Sept. 18 issue) raised $500 for Birthright, an Albany crisis pregnancy center....
REV. JOHN LONG, O. CARM., who once served at St. Joseph's parish in Troy, has passed away. He was living in Phoenix, Ariz....
